City Hall stews over steamy 'arrest' photo
May 5, 2006



ST. PETERSBURG - The striking photograph in CitiLife magazine shows a white cop handcuffing a black woman in a skimpy gold swimsuit as she steps into the back of his St. Petersburg police cruiser.

So how, in a city with a history of racial tensions, did CitiLife get a real St. Petersburg police officer and car for such a provocative photo?

Police Chief Chuck Harmon.

He approved the magazine's request without realizing what the photo would end up looking like, a police spokesman said Thursday.

Harmon relied on a verbal agreement and did not get written assurances from the magazine, spokesman William Proffitt said. Proffitt called the photograph published in CitiLife's spring issue "inappropriate" and said it was completely different from the proposal Harmon authorized.
